Supplier Quality Engineer

Requirements

Bachelor’s degree required

Minimum 6 years of relevant experience, or advanced degree with 2 years of relevant experience

Experience with validation processes (IQ, OQ, PQ, TMV)

Thorough knowledge of New Product Introduction (NPI) processes

Experience in supplier quality within the medical device industry

Background with a variety of product types including off-the-shelf sourced components, electro-mechanical components, software development kits (SDK), and surgical platform hardware components

Preferred Skills

Experience integrating ENT strategic products into enabling technologies platforms

Experience with regulated industry requirements and supplier management processes

Understanding of robotics, navigation, intra-operative imaging, or surgical equipment technologies

Responsibilities

Lead Pre-Market Supplier Quality Engineering team for NPI projects and supplier management activities

Support new product development by ensuring supplier quality standards and processes are met

Oversee supplier qualification, process validation, and change management activities

Collaborate with cross-functional teams on product development and quality integration

Contribute as both a team leader and individual contributor to achieve Supplier Quality goals and objectives
